Pomerantz Law Firm Investigates Allegations of Fraud Against ETHZilla Corporation
Pomerantz Law Firm Investigates Claims Against ETHZilla Corp
In a recent announcement, Pomerantz LLP has begun an investigation into potential claims on behalf of investors in ETHZilla Corporation (NASDAQ: ETHZ). This investigation aims to assess whether the company, along with some of its officers and directors, may have engaged in securities fraud or other illegitimate business practices.
Background of the Investigation
The inquiry follows a troubling disclosure made by ETHZilla on December 19, 2025. The firm revealed it sold around 24,291 Ether (ETH) for a staggering total of $74.5 million. This capital is primarily intended for redeeming its senior secured convertible notes. Furthermore, the company hinted at ongoing evaluations of various capital-raising strategies, including further ETH sales and equity offerings, to execute its business plans, notably involving the tokenization of real-world assets.
On December 22, 2025, in a pre-market statement, ETHZilla stated that it anticipates its future valuation will largely hinge on revenue growth and cash flow associated with its RWA tokenization endeavors. However, this disclosure seems to have unsettled investors; the company's stock price fell by 8.70%, closing at $6.30 per share on that date.
